PK in betting is short for pick'em, pk'em, or pick, and it's a term related to point spread betting. Pk'em happens when oddsmakers assess that there's no clear favorite in the game, i.e., they grade both teams to be even in strength. So, PK refers to even money wagers in point spread betting, where the point spread is zero (+0 or -0).

PK explained

A point spread represents the oddsmakers' and the betting market's best guesses on the numerical separation between two competitors. Point spread can also be seen as the expected final score difference between the two teams. Commonly, there is a clear favorite and a clear underdog in any matchup. Charles McNeil, an ex-math teacher who became a bookmaker, invented a point spread before World War II to level the playing field and induce more money to be wagered on the games. Nowadays, point spread bet is the most popular and greatly enjoyed form of betting. Mastering it is an excellent way to become a real handicapper that attains significant profits.

So, in point spread betting, both teams are given a set number of points to be added to or subtracted from their final score to determine the game's point spread winner. Players who want to walk away with the winnings from a game must be able to beat the point spread examples determined at the game. A spread like PK or pick'em means the spread is 0 for both teams, meaning both teams have equal chances of winning and will have the same odds as per point spread tie rules.

If the team you bet at a PK wins, you win your bet straight away. However, if the match ends in a draw, it's considered a push, and your bet is refunded. If a punter bets on a game where the odds points spread betting has even odds, then the amount they bet is what they will receive at the end of the match in over-under point spread betting. Let's say there is the NFL betting line, where The New York Jets hosts the New England Patriots, and the line is pk 'em. The winner of this game covers the spread straight-up. Yet, such a situation is rare. According to the same authors, in the 9944 NFL games taking place from 1980 to 2019, there were only 114 pk'em lines, making for as little as 1.14 percent.

A PK example

So, when to expect a PK situation, and what could be its reasons? Let's break it down on the Cleveland Browns (PK) and Pittsburgh Steelers (PK) example. We will follow The Lines' description of the spread available for the 2021 NFL season, taken from the DraftKings Sportsbook.

In Week 17, there was a marquee matchup between playoff hopefuls and division rivals, the Cleveland Browns and Pittsburgh Steelers. The Cleveland Browns entered 2021 off a breakthrough season in which they won a playoff game in Pittsburgh. However, they returned all of their core pieces, with most of them at an age when they should be improving rather than declining. Still, hopes are high among the long-suffering fan base. In the meantime, after years of success, the Steelers seem to be a team in decline that lost many pieces from a once-elite offensive line. What's more, QB Ben Roethlisberger may be on his last legs. Yet, the team managed to put together an elite defense last season. As a result, the market considers the Pittsburgh Steelers quite competitive with the Cleveland Browns. Also, the home field seems to negate the latter's talent advantage completely. All in all, both teams are graded evenly.
